Finding a puppy you can actually feel good about bringing home.<br /><br /><strong><font size="5">What Makes Dachshunds So Special<br /></font></strong><br />Originally bred in Germany as hunting dogs, dachshunds were built to follow scent trails and burrow into dens after badgers and rabbits. That lineage gives them a few defining traits that future owners should know about upfront.<br /><br /><strong><font size="5">They're Brave to a Fault<br /></font></strong><br />Dachshunds were bred to face animals much larger than themselves underground. That courage hasn't gone anywhere. Don't be surprised if your miniature dachshund confidently challenges a Labrador at the dog park &mdash; they genuinely don't seem to register the size difference.<br /><br /><font size="5"><strong>They Form Fierce Bonds</strong><br /></font><br />Dachshunds are famously loyal to their people. They can be a bit reserved with strangers, but once they've decided you're theirs, expect a shadow. They follow from room to room, burrow under blankets next to you, and generally treat your lap as prime real estate.<br /><br /><strong><font size="5">They Have a Mind of Their Own<br /></font></strong><br />Let's be honest: dachshunds are stubborn. Their independent hunting instincts mean they'll pursue an interesting smell or sound with complete focus &mdash; and your voice calling them back may become background noise. This is a breed that benefits enormously from early, consistent training.<br /><br /><strong><font size="5">Their Backs Need Protection<br /></font></strong><br />This is one of the most important things any dachshund owner should understand before bringing one home. Their elongated spines put them at risk for intervertebral disc disease (IVDD). This doesn't mean dachshunds are fragile &mdash; but it does mean you should discourage jumping off furniture, use ramps where possible, and keep their weight in check.<br /><br /><strong><font size="5">Finding a Dachshund You Can Trust Came From a Good Place<br /></font></strong><br />Here's where many hopeful dog owners run into trouble. A strong financial safety net is built over time, through small, intentional steps that work together to protect your family and your future.</span></span><br /><br /><span><span><strong><font size="5">Step 1: Start With an Emergency Fund</font></strong></span></span><br /><br />&#8203;<span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">An </span><a href="https://investor.vanguard.com/investor-resources-education/emergency-fund" target="_blank"><span style="color:rgb(17, 85, 204)">emergency fund</span></a><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)"> is the foundation of any financial safety net. It&rsquo;s your first line of defense when something unexpected happens&mdash;whether it&rsquo;s a car repair, a medical expense, or a temporary loss of income.</span></span><br /><br /><span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">Ideally, your emergency fund should cover three to six months of essential expenses. But if that number feels overwhelming, start smaller. Even setting aside $500 to $1,000 can make a meaningful difference and help you avoid relying on credit cards when surprises come up.</span></span><br /><br /><span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">Keep this money in a separate, easily accessible account&mdash;like a </span><a href="https://www.cnbc.com/select/pros-and-cons-high-yield-savings-accounts/" target="_blank"><span style="color:rgb(17, 85, 204)">high-yield savings account</span></a><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">&mdash;so it&rsquo;s there when you need it but not too easy to dip into for everyday spending.</span></span><br /><br /><span><span><strong><font size="5">Step 2: Protect Your Income</font></strong></span></span><br /><br /><span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">Your ability to earn an income is one of your most valuable financial assets. If that income is disrupted, it can quickly impact every area of your financial life.</span></span><br /><br /><span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">That&rsquo;s why protecting your income is a key part of building a strong safety net. This can include </span><a href="https://www.investopedia.com/terms/d/disability-insurance.asp" target="_blank"><span style="color:rgb(17, 85, 204)">tools like disability insurance</span></a><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">, which provides support if you&rsquo;re unable to work due to illness or injury, and life insurance, which helps ensure your family is financially supported if something happens to you.</span></span><br /><br /><font size="5"><strong><span><span>Step 3: Create a Flexible, Realistic Budget</span></span></strong></font><br /><br />&#8203;<span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">Rather than thinking of a budget as restricting your spending, reframe it as giving your money direction.</span></span><br /><br /><span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">When </span><a href="https://bettermoneyhabits.bankofamerica.com/en/saving-budgeting/creating-a-budget" target="_blank"><span style="color:rgb(17, 85, 204)">your budget</span></a><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)"> reflects your real life, it becomes a tool that helps you stay on track, rather than something that feels impossible to follow. Start by outlining your fixed expenses, like housing and utilities, then layer in variable spending like groceries, gas, and activities.</span></span><br /><br /><span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">From there, make sure you&rsquo;re intentionally setting aside money for savings and future goals. The key is flexibility. Your expenses will shift with the seasons, your kids&rsquo; activities, and changes in your routine, so your budget should be able to adapt as well.</span></span><br /><br /><span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">A realistic budget helps you stay in control, reduce financial surprises, and consistently build toward a stronger safety net.</span></span><br /><br /><span><span><strong><font size="5">Step 4: Reduce and Manage Debt</font></strong></span></span><br /><br />&#8203;<span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">Debt&mdash;especially high-interest debt&mdash;can weaken your financial safety net by limiting your flexibility and increasing monthly obligations.</span></span><br /><br /><span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">Start by listing out all of your debts, including balances, interest rates, and minimum payments. From there, choose a </span><a href="https://www.wellsfargo.com/goals-credit/smarter-credit/manage-your-debt/snowball-vs-avalanche-paydown/"><span style="color:rgb(17, 85, 204)">payoff strategy</span></a><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)"> that works for you. Some people prefer the snowball method, focusing on smaller balances first for quick wins, while others use the avalanche method to prioritize high-interest debt and save money over time.</span></span><br /><br /><span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">As you pay down debt, you&rsquo;ll free up more of your income to put toward savings, investments, and other priorities. Even small amounts of progress can create momentum and make your overall financial picture feel more manageable.</span></span><br /><br /><span><span><strong><font size="5">Step 5: Build Sinking Funds For Expected Expenses</font></strong></span></span><br /><br />&#8203;<span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">Not all financial stress comes from true emergencies&mdash;sometimes it comes from expenses we know are coming but haven&rsquo;t planned for.</span></span><br /><br /><span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">That&rsquo;s where </span><a href="https://www.discover.com/online-banking/banking-topics/what-is-a-sinking-fund/" target="_blank"><span style="color:rgb(17, 85, 204)">sinking funds</span></a><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)"> come in.</span></span><br /><br /><span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">Sinking funds are small savings buckets set aside for specific, expected expenses like holidays, home maintenance, travel, or your kids&rsquo; activities. Instead of scrambling when these costs arise, you&rsquo;re preparing for them in advance.</span></span><br /><br /><span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">This simple strategy can help prevent you from dipping into your emergency fund or relying on credit cards for predictable expenses. Over time, it adds another layer of stability to your overall financial plan.</span></span><br /><br /><span><span><strong><font size="5">Step 6: Plan for Your Child&rsquo;s Future</font></strong></span></span><br /><br />&#8203;<span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">As you build your own financial stability, it&rsquo;s worth considering how you can start creating opportunities for your children as well. This doesn&rsquo;t have to be complicated. Even small, consistent contributions toward their future can add up significantly over time.</span></span><br /><br /><span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">One option some families explore is a UGMA account, </span><a href="https://meetfabric.com/blog/a-parents-guide-to-ugma-custodial-accounts" target="_blank"><span style="color:rgb(17, 85, 204)">a custodial investment account</span></a><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)"> that allows you to invest money in your child&rsquo;s name. Unlike some other savings options, these funds can be used for a wide range of future expenses&mdash;not just education&mdash;which gives you added flexibility as your child grows.</span></span><br /><br /><span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">Just as importantly, they can also open the door to conversations about money, helping your kids develop strong financial habits from an early age.</span></span><br /><br /><span><span><strong><font size="5">Step 7: Automate and Simplify Your Finances</font></strong></span></span><br /><br />&#8203;<span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">Automation can take the pressure off remembering due dates or manually transferring money each month. However, when each parent wants to travel (especially internationally) with your children, the seemingly simple process of obtaining a new passport can quickly escalate into a dispute regarding which parent will be able to take your children on vacation or even back home.</span></span><br /><br />&#8203;<span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">For many families, there are strong ties to multiple countries. In addition to being a travel document, a child&rsquo;s passport can provide access to extended family members, languages and cultures, family traditions, and a sense of identity for a child. It makes good sense to consider travel arrangements and heritage issues as important items to resolve early, rather than waiting until you have resolved the emotional issues associated with divorce.<br /></span></span><br /><span><span><strong><font size="5">Waiting Too Long To Resolve Travel Arrangements<br /></font></strong><br /></span></span><span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">Many people assume that disputes related to travel can be delayed until both parties have had time to calm down. Unfortunately, schools close during breaks; visa applications expire; and extended family members living outside of the United States do not typically delay their invitations to visit.<br /></span></span><br /><span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">Disputes over passports are frequently used as proxies for deeper concerns related to trust and control. For example, one parent may worry that the other will remove the children from the United States permanently. Conversely, one parent may fear that his/her children will gradually lose connection with extended family members living outside of the United States. Disagreements over passports often result in lengthy litigation to determine whose interpretation is correct.<br /></span></span><br /><span><span><strong><font size="5">Treating Heritage as An Optional Extra<br /></font></strong><br /></span></span><span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">Bicultural children do not view heritage as an optional extra. Rather, it is a major part of their daily lives. They learn through food, language, holidays, names, and communication with relatives who live in different parts of the world. Over time, this may create a diminished scope for a child&rsquo;s world.<br /></span></span><br /><span><span style="color:rgb(0, 0, 0)">Preserving heritage may involve maintaining opportunities for travel, allowing visits with extended family members located outside of the U.S., and assuring that cultural practices continue to be practiced by both households.
